The Future of Sakhalin-3

Russia would like to keep U.S. oil giants ExxonMobil and ChevronTexaco on the Sakhalin-3 project, but have the companies pay extra cash for the rights, according to Russia's Energy Minister Igor Yusufov.

In January, Russia said it would offer Sakhalin-3 at an open tender even though it was awarded to Exxon and Chevron under a production sharing agreement (PSA) a decade ago.

Exxon has said it is no longer seeking a PSA deal, which guarantees a lifetime stable tax regime, and is ready to tap Sakhalin-3 on a regular tax regime.

The government still plans to proceed with the announced tender.
